Test the error message when installing package that fails.
$ . ./helpers.sh
$ make_lockdir
$ export DUNE_DEBUG_PACKAGE_LOGS=0
Make a project with two packages, one successful and one that fails:
$ cat > dune-project << EOF
> (lang dune 3.12)
> EOF
Create a package with a failing command that throws an error:
$ make_lockpkg x << EOF
> (version 0.0.1)
> (build
> (progn
> (run cat i_dont_exist)))
> EOF
Building the package should fail and print an error:
$ build_pkg x 2>&1 | sed -E 's#/.*/cat#cat#g'
File "dune.lock/x.pkg", line 4, characters 11-14:
4 | (run cat i_dont_exist)))
^^^
Error: Logs for package x
cat: i_dont_exist: No such file or directory
Create a package with a succeeding command that displays some text:
$ make_lockpkg y << EOF
> (version 0.0.1)
> (build
> (progn
> (run echo "Success!")))
> EOF
Building the package should succeed and print no output:
$ build_pkg y
Checks the package is installed:
$ show_pkg_cookie y
{ files = map {}; variables = [] }
